Output e362bc31cea7dc94efdfffe6ca6995a83c457f515c85cfae522eafe8ab934893:6

value
85388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ba9bf196c8ab9f57b7e9c0c66d6d04f830c6dfa OP_EQUAL
address
3Ft61UCbuEGCATAM3W325SJ3dQjkMyxWee
transaction
e362bc31cea7dc94efdfffe6ca6995a83c457f515c85cfae522eafe8ab934893
spent
true